List of Foods for Diabetics to Eat; Grains and Starches
|
Best Option
|
Worst Option
|
|
Whole grain flour
|
White flour
|
|
Brown rice
|
White rice
|
|
Cereals with whole-grain small amount of sugar substitute
|
Cereals with little quantity of whole grain and plenty of added sugar
|
|
Baked potato
|
Fried Potato like French fries
|
|
Whole wheat bread
|
Processed white bread
|

List of Foods for Diabetics to Eat: Fruits
|
Best Option
|
Worst Option
|
|
Frozen fruit or canned fruit in juice
|
Canned fruit with sugary syrup
|
|
Fresh fruit
|
Fruit rolls
|
|
Low-sugar or sugar free preserves or jams
|
Regular jelly, jam and preserves ( or portion size is very kept small)
|
|
Sugar free applesauce
|
Highly Sweetened applesauce
|
|
Pure fruit juice
|
Fruit punch, fruit juice drinks or sweetened soda
|
List of Foods for Diabetics to Eat: Meat Substitutes, Meat and Other
Protein
|
Best Option
|
Worst Option
|
|
Baked, grilled, or broiled meats
|
Fried meats
|
|
Cuts of meat that has low fat
|
Cuts of meat that has higher fat like ribs
|
|
Stewed or baked beans
|
Beans prepared with fat
|
|
Cheese (Low fat)
|
Regular cheese
|
|
Turkey or chicken (Skinless breast)
|
Turkey or chicken with skin
|
|
Broiled, baked, grilled or steamed fish
|
Fried fish
|
|
Tofu slightly sautéed, cooked, or steamed in soup
|
Fried tofu
|
